UAE is in Negotiations to Offer "Competitive Prices" for a 10-year Golden Business License.

The UAE is considering a golden and silver business license that can last up to ten years.

The Economic Integration Committee met, with Thani bin Ahmed Al Zeyoudi, the Minister of State for Foreign Trade, Abdullah bin Touq Al Marri, the Minister of Economy, and other high-ranking officials present.

Yesterday, the committee deliberated on the issuance of these extended business licenses “at competitive prices” in a manner that augments government earnings, fortifies the continuity of commercial and economic operations inside the nation, and fosters its growth and prosperity.

During the meeting, the committee talked about the 10-year golden and five-year silver company licenses.

Since 2019, the UAE has offered a 10-year residency scheme called Golden Visa for professionals, entrepreneurs, investors, and real estate buyers. The new silver and golden business licenses will increase the nation’s competitiveness and attract more talent and enterprises.
